    From hmxhenry on rockband.com:

    Available on Xbox 360, Wii andPlayStation®3 system (August 16th, 2011):
    • Fall Out Boy – “Dance, Dance”
    • Fall Out Boy – “Sugar, We’re Goin’ Down” X
    • Fall Out Boy – “Thnks fr th Mmrs”
    • Deep Purple – “Child in Time”
    (These tracks will be available in Europe on PlayStation®3 system August 17th)
    The 3 available Fall Out Boy tracks will be available as “Fall Out Boy Pack 01”, and all tracks will be available for purchase as individually on Xbox 360, PlayStation®3 system and Wii. Tracks marked with “X” will include Pro Guitar and Pro Bass expansions for $0.99 per song.
    Price:
    • $5.49, £2.49 UK, €3.99 EU (440 Microsoft Points, 550 Wii Points™) for “Fall Out Boy Pack 01”
    • $1.99 USD, £.99 UK, €1.49 EU (160 Microsoft Points) per song
    • $2.00 USD (200 Wii Points™) per song
    • $0.99 USD (100 Wii Points/80 Microsoft Points), £0.59 UK, €0.79 EU per song for eligible Pro Guitar/Pro Bass upgrade
